Judging Criteria
The Will Rogers Medallion Award recognizes excellence in Western literature and media. The quality of each entry is judged based on content and artistic presentation.
All works must represent an accurate reflection of Western Americana, or cowboy and ranch life, historical or contemporary. Historical accuracy is crucial where applicable. Books are judged on their literary quality as well as cover art. All visual arts will be judged based on their visual quality of the same criteria.
All books must have an ISBN. Self published works are accepted.
Books that are eBook originals or exclusive must be submitted in a printed copy. No electronic copies will be accepted in any format.
